From f331b3ab14f2b404c2089607aba2e2d434cd510d Mon Sep 17 00:00:00 2001 From: polo Date: Thu, 10 Mar 2022 03:12:58 +0100 Subject: fichiers index.php --- dependances.php | 67 +++++++++++++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 67 insertions(+) create mode 100644 dependances.php (limited to 'dependances.php') diff --git a/dependances.php b/dependances.php new file mode 100644 index 0000000..cd42e3f --- /dev/null +++ b/dependances.php @@ -0,0 +1,67 @@ +alert(\'Erreur: Une de ces extensions de PHP est nécessaire: imagemagick ou GD. Veuillez activer une des deux dans le fichier php.ini ou installer le paquet php-imagick ou php-gd.\');'); +} + +// format des sauvegardes à la création +if(extension_loaded("zip")) +{ + $archiveFormat = 'zip'; +} +else +{ + echo(''); +} + + +// bout de code à déplacer dans controller/backup.php +// taille max des fichiers dans le php.ini (défaut = 2M) +$maxWeight = ini_get('upload_max_filesize'); + +// on utilisera cette valeur dans "main.js" pour envoyer +// les fichiers un par un quand un zip est trop grand + +// conversion des mégas en octets +/*function return_bytes ($size_str) +{ + switch (substr ($size_str, -1)) + { + case 'M': case 'm': return (int)$size_str * 1048576; + case 'K': case 'k': return (int)$size_str * 1024; + case 'G': case 'g': return (int)$size_str * 1073741824; + default: return $size_str; + } +}*/ +/*$maxWeight = return_bytes(ini_get('upload_max_filesize'));*/ -- cgit v1.2.3